Storytelling and Gameplay Dynamics
The narrative in Red Dead Redemption 2 is both intricate and engaging. The main storyline follows Arthur Morgan, a complex protagonist whose personal evolution mirrors the fading era of the outlaw. The dialogues are rich with subtle humor and introspection, demonstrating that video games are a form of modern literature. This blend of humor, pathos, and action captures every nuance of rural life in the American frontier.
Gameplay mechanics align seamlessly with the story. From engaging in dramatic shootouts to traversing rugged landscapes on horseback, the experience is dynamic and layered. The interactions you have with various characters feel genuine, driving forward a narrative that’s both personal and epic. For those eager to explore additional challenges, the game offers a vast network of side missions and hidden treasures that can be discovered organically.

Character Development and Emotional Depth
At the core of Red Dead Redemption 2 is its character development. Arthur Morgan is a well-crafted figure whose internal struggle and evolution resonate throughout the game. Players quickly learn that the real challenge lies in navigating moral choices that add depth and complexity to the narrative. The game delicately balances moments of action with introspective silence, offering players the space to form personal connections with the characters. This emotional depth makes every decision carry weight, imprinting a lasting memory on those who decide to download the experience and venture into its world.
Aside from Arthur, the supporting cast is equally robust. Each character, from grizzled veterans of a dying era to hopeful youngsters, contributes a unique perspective to the evolving tapestry of life on the frontier. Their stories offer a diverse range of experiences that collectively illustrate the larger themes of legacy, honor, and survival. This complexity of characters, combined with tangible environmental storytelling, makes each encounter feel significant, urging players to explore every nuance of this elaborate universe.

The Art of Immersion
Immersion in Red Dead Redemption 2 goes far beyond realistic graphics. It is achieved through a carefully constructed world where every element serves a purpose. From the day-to-day survival elements like managing supplies and maintaining your horse, to the more strategic aspects of confronting rivals in detailed duels, every moment reinforces the authenticity of the Wild West environment. The game not only allows you to play in a meticulously detailed setting but also immerses you in a story that unfolds in response to your actions.
This attention to immersion is further enhanced by the possibility to use mods. Dedicated creators have developed a range of modifications that can augment textures, change gameplay mechanics, and even adjust environmental parameters. Such flexibility ensures that even after multiple playthroughs, the experience remains fresh and engaging. Challenges and Areas for Improvement
No review is complete without discussing potential areas for enhancement. Despite its many strengths, Red Dead Redemption 2 occasionally suffers from performance dips in particularly demanding sequences. Some moments of character movement can appear a bit less fluid on certain setups, which may detract slightly from the overall otherwise polished presentation. However, such issues are sporadic and have been gradually mitigated through patches and the contributions of the modding community.
Additionally, while the integration of optional cheats might tempt some players to experiment, they can occasionally lead to minor imbalances in the gameplay. Despite these technical imperfections, the overall experience remains robust enough that such concerns are more of a technical footnote rather than a significant flaw.
